The Nature of Psychological Vulnerabilities
Psychological vulnerabilities are inherent traits or behaviors that can make individuals or organizations susceptible to cyber threats. These vulnerabilities often stem from cognitive biases, emotional responses, and social influences. For instance, individuals may be prone to overconfidence, believing they can easily identify phishing attempts, which can lead to careless behavior. This overconfidence can create a false sense of security, resulting in a lack of caution when handling sensitive information online. Moreover, social engineering exploits the natural human inclination to trust. Cybercriminals often manipulate social interactions to trick users into divulging personal information. The fear of missing out can compel individuals to act quickly, ignoring potential warning signs. A well-crafted email or message can bypass sophisticated security systems simply by appealing to the recipient’s emotions, highlighting the psychological aspect of vulnerability in cybersecurity.
Understanding these psychological factors is crucial for developing effective cybersecurity strategies. By acknowledging how fear, urgency, and social dynamics influence behavior, organizations can create training programs that address these vulnerabilities. Awareness campaigns can help individuals recognize common psychological traps, making them less susceptible to cyber threats and more proactive in protecting their digital assets.
The Role of Cognitive Bias in Cybersecurity
Cognitive biases can significantly impact decision-making processes, particularly in the realm of cybersecurity. One prevalent bias is confirmation bias, where individuals favor information that aligns with their existing beliefs. This can lead to a dismissal of security alerts or updates that contradict their perceptions. For example, someone may disregard warnings about a new malware threat because they believe their current defenses are adequate, exposing themselves to potential breaches.
Another cognitive bias is the anchoring effect, where individuals rely too heavily on the first piece of information they receive. In cybersecurity, this can manifest when users remember outdated security protocols, failing to adapt to new threats. Organizations can combat this by providing regular training and updates, reinforcing the importance of remaining vigilant and adaptable in an ever-evolving cyber landscape.
By understanding cognitive biases, cybersecurity professionals can design better training programs. These programs should not only educate users about threats but also encourage critical thinking and skepticism regarding suspicious communications. Helping individuals recognize their biases can lead to more informed decisions and ultimately strengthen an organization’s security posture.
The Impact of Emotional Responses
Emotional responses play a critical role in shaping how individuals react to cyber threats. Fear, anxiety, and stress can cloud judgment and lead to impulsive actions. For instance, receiving a threatening email may cause panic, prompting an individual to click on a link without fully assessing the situation. This reaction highlights the need for emotional resilience in cybersecurity practices.
Moreover, the fear of being judged or missing out can drive individuals to make hasty decisions that compromise security. Cybercriminals often exploit these emotions, crafting messages that invoke urgency. By appealing to emotions, they can bypass logical reasoning, leading victims to take actions that put their information at risk. Understanding these emotional triggers can empower users to pause and evaluate situations more critically.
Organizations can enhance their cybersecurity culture by addressing emotional vulnerabilities. Implementing programs that build emotional intelligence can help employees manage their reactions in stressful situations. Regular training on recognizing and mitigating emotional triggers can foster a more vigilant workforce, ultimately reducing the risk of cyber incidents.
Case Studies of Breaches and Their Psychological Aspects
Analyzing high-profile cyber breaches often reveals significant psychological factors at play. For example, the Target data breach in 2013 was exacerbated by employee complacency and underestimation of threats. The attackers gained access through a third-party vendor, illustrating how psychological vulnerabilities can extend beyond individual employees to entire organizational cultures. Employees failed to recognize the seriousness of alerts due to a false sense of security, which underscores the importance of fostering a proactive mindset.
Another case is the Equifax breach, where over 147 million people were affected. Internal reports indicated a lack of urgency in addressing vulnerabilities. Employees were hesitant to escalate issues due to fear of repercussions, demonstrating how organizational culture can inhibit risk mitigation. This breach highlights the importance of creating an environment where employees feel empowered to report potential security risks without fear.
These case studies illustrate that addressing psychological vulnerabilities is essential for preventing cyber breaches. Organizations can learn from these incidents by implementing a culture of transparency, encouraging open communication, and emphasizing the importance of ongoing education. By fostering an environment that prioritizes psychological resilience, businesses can significantly reduce their risk exposure.
Enhancing Cybersecurity through Awareness and Training
Effective cybersecurity relies heavily on user awareness and comprehensive training. By educating employees about psychological vulnerabilities, organizations can equip them with the tools to recognize and respond to threats. Training programs should focus on common psychological traps and teach users how to remain vigilant in the face of cyber threats. Implementing simulations of phishing attempts can provide hands-on experience, reinforcing lessons learned.
Moreover, organizations should encourage continuous learning. Cyber threats evolve rapidly, making it crucial for employees to stay updated on the latest tactics used by cybercriminals. Regular refresher courses can help maintain awareness and ensure that individuals remain vigilant. Creating a culture of cybersecurity mindfulness can empower employees to take ownership of their digital safety.
Finally, organizations should invest in technologies that complement training efforts. Using advanced security solutions alongside ongoing education can create a robust defense mechanism. By combining user awareness with technological advancements, businesses can significantly enhance their cybersecurity resilience, fostering an environment where psychological vulnerabilities are acknowledged and addressed.
